BUILDING FOR THE FUTURE:

In 2019, the Toledo Library enlisted HBM Architects and Interior Designers to develop a facilities master plan that examined its locations and provided a list of priorities and recommendations to help move TLCPL forward. This working plan was based on data collected during 2018 and continues to evolve based on the changing needs of the communities the Library serves. Below are key takeaways for the Waterville Branch.

A digital copy of the full 200-plus page facilities master plan is available upon request.

Branch overview (based on 2018 data)

Service population: 14,697 (3.44% of total service population)
Median age: 42
Households with children: 36.9%
Households: 5,424
Mean household income: $86,083
Population living below the poverty line: 5.6%
Gross square feet: 12,227 square feet
Year constructed: 1964, renovated in 1980, expanded in 2004
Collection size: 59,085 items
Programs: 521 in 2018
Meeting room size: 1,316 square feet
Meeting room capacity: 84 people (meeting room is subdividable)

General Observations

  • Need a good play space for children.
  • Meeting space is inflexible and not very large.
  • Need more quiet study space.
  • Nice, welcoming feel, bright, and cheery.
  • INtuitive invitation to explore deeper into the library.
  • Meeting rooms are nice, lots of grass, and the location in the back of the library adjacent to the restrooms has potential for after-hours access.
  • Meeting rooms are the only area in the library with floor to ceiling windows.
  • However, the rest of the building has a great amount of natural light throughout.
  • Self-checkout machines are convenient to holds.
  • Welcoming and inviting.
  • Good natural light.
  • More seating.
  • The stack area is a little crowded.
  • Good integration of artwork into the building.
  • Could use some cosmetic updates.
  • Zoning of the building may challenge the ability to accommodate, adapt to future change, etc. It could also be impeded by the current location of the meeting rooms and restrooms but the rest of the building is fairly open.
  • There is a great historic feel to Waterville, the architecture of the building could relate more to that.
  • Consider adding face-out material display throughout shelving areas.
  • Consider using circulation desk for self-checkout.
  • Consider one centralized service point.
  • Consider creating more of an identity for the children’s area.
  • Create a more browseable collection area for both adults and children.

Serving southwestern Lucas County, the Waterville Branch has been at its present location since 1964, having outgrown classroom space at the local elementary school. After a 1980 renovation, the facility outgrew its space and expanded again in 2004. Waterville remains a meeting place for a diverse and growing population.
